Satelliittelefonidega ühenduses olevad satelliidid asuvad 35000 kilomeetri kõrgusel ning nende süsteemid on rasked (umbes 5000kg) ning neid on kallis ehitada ja käivitada. Satelliittelefoni teenuste pakkujaid pole palju, aga nimetan väljatoodud väljaandjad. ACES- see väike piirkondlike kõne- ja andmesideteenuseid pakub teenuseid Ida-Aasias kasutades ühte satelliiti. Inmarsat on vanim satelliittelefoni pakkuja, mis asutati aastal 1979. Ettevõttes tegutseb üksteist satelliiti. Katvus on üle maa, välja arvatud poolused. Thuraya süsteem põhineb AÜE-l , milles kolm satelliiti katab Euraasiat, Aafrikat ja Austraaliat. On ka riike, kus on satelliittelefonid keelatud või peab satelliittelefoni kasutamiseks olema volitus. Sellisteks riikideks on näiteks Põhja-Korea, India ( vajatakse propageeritud õigusi), Kuuba, Liibüa ( volituses vaja) ja Birmas

The NIS 2002 MkII Transponder consists of a combined radio transceiver unit, GPS receiver, controller unit and a separate display (MKD) unit, complete with GPS and VHF antennas. The NIS 2002 MkII Transponder can easily be interfaced to the required sensors on the bridge e.g. Gyro and GNSS. It as already been tested and interfaced with most external navigation presentation systems on the market (Radar, ECS/ECDIS). The NIS 2002 MkII is prepared for connection to Long-Range systems like Inmarsat C. It has a user-friendlyinterface for plotting of other ships on a radar like display. It can also display information about other vessels sorted by bearing or range. The display also handles the sending/receiving of messages.
